Paul Gregorian | Prep Redzone Scout
It’s no secret that Schoolfield is one of the top signal callers across the state, and has elite arm talent, escapability and dual threat abilities outside the pocket. He gets the ball out quick, throws a tight spiral and shows tremendous ball placement/touch over the top and can throw on the run from various arm angles. On Friday night he had a stellar performance and threw for 238 yards and 2 scores while adding another 74 yards rushing and 1 touchdown against Capital.

Read EvaluationPaul Gregorian | Prep Redzone Scout
Schoolfield is a natural passer that checks into our rankings just inside the top 15 overall and as a top-five signal collar in his class. He has a snappy release and can deliver the ball into tight windows both while throwing and breaking out breaking routes and shows good throw anticipation downfield while leading his receivers open. He does a good job of feeling pressure in the pocket and being able to throw on the run while keeping his eyes downfield and buying time with his legs. Schoolfield is a high IQ passer that moves defenders quickly with his eyes and does a good job at moving through his progressions before making his decision. He is another no-brainer next level quarterback that is still awaiting his first offer.

Read EvaluationPaul Gregorian | Prep Redzone Scout
Schoolfield is coming off a terrific second season campaign in 2023, and checks in as our number one signal caller in this very talented 2026 quarterback class in Idaho. He is a technically sound thrower with good mechanics, pocket mobility and has a snappy release with a strong arm downfield and good zip on the ball in the intermediate game as well. The Boise high product has been shining on the 7 on 7 circuit this off-season and ripping it around for a top team in the region. Coming off a 2,000+ yard throwing season last Fall, he will be one of the states best heading into the 2024 season.

Read EvaluationPaul Gregorian | Prep Redzone Scout
Schoolfield checks into our rankings as the top quarterback across Idaho in this loaded 2026 class, and has a live arm with pocket mobility and the ability to fit the ball into very tight windows downfield. On tape, he shows he can quickly move through progressions, buys time with his legs and has a strong understanding of where pressure is coming from before taking off. He also shows he can manipulate cover guys with his eyes, is not afraid to check down but also throws a nice deep ball with velocity and spin over the top, throwing receivers open. He has a snappy release and the ball jumps out of his hand both in the pocket and when throwing on the run or across his body. Still not holding any offers, that should change soon as he gets rolling into his Junior campaign.
